A men’s leather belt is a classic and essential accessory, serving both a functional purpose (holding up trousers) and a stylistic one (completing an outfit). Here’s a detailed description:

Materials:

  • Leather: This is the defining material. High-quality belts are made from genuine leather, which can be further broken down into:
    • Full-Grain Leather: The most durable and highest quality, retaining the natural grain of the hide. It develops a beautiful patina over time.
    • Top-Grain Leather: Slightly sanded and treated to remove imperfections, making it more uniform. Still very durable.
    • Corrected-Grain/Genuine Leather: Often split leather with an artificial grain applied. Less durable than full-grain or top-grain.
    • Bonded Leather: Made from scraps of leather bonded together with adhesive. The least durable and lowest quality.
  • Construction and Design:

    • Strap: The main body of the belt. Its width can vary, with common sizes being 1.25 inches (casual) to 1.5 inches (dressy) and sometimes wider for very casual styles.
    • Edges: Can be raw, burnished (smoothed and polished), or stitched (often with contrasting thread for added detail).
    • Finishes: Leather can be:
      • Smooth: The most common, sleek, and versatile.
      • Pebbled/Grained: Adds texture and a more casual feel.
      • Embossed: Stamped with patterns like crocodile, alligator, or lizard for a luxurious look.
      • Distressed: Deliberately aged for a rugged, vintage appearance.
      • Suede: A softer, napped finish, typically for more casual belts.
      • Colors:

        • Black: The most formal and versatile, essential for dress wear.
        • Brown (various shades): Ranging from light tan to dark chocolate, suitable for business casual and casual outfits.
        • Tan/Cognac: Lighter browns that offer a stylish, often more casual, look.
        • Burgundy/Oxblood: A sophisticated alternative to black or dark brown.
        • Navy/Grey: Less common but can be very stylish for specific outfits.
        • Functionality and Style:

          • Practicality: Holds trousers securely at the waist, preventing them from slipping.
          • Versatility: A well-chosen leather belt can elevate an outfit, whether it’s a formal suit, smart casual trousers, or everyday jeans.
          • Durability: High-quality leather belts are designed to last for many years, developing character with age.
          • Statement Piece: While often subtle, a belt can be a key accessory that ties an entire look together, sometimes acting as a focal point with a unique buckle or texture.

          In summary, a men’s leather belt is more than just a functional item; it’s a testament to timeless style, craftsmanship, and personal taste, offering durability and versatility for a myriad of occasions.

A men's leather belt is a functional and stylish accessory primarily used to secure trousers or jeans around the waist. Crafted from various types of animal hide, most commonly cowhide, it typically features a buckle closure, which can range from simple and utilitarian to decorative. Beyond its practical purpose, a leather belt often serves as a key element in completing an outfit, adding a touch of sophistication, ruggedness, or casual flair depending on its design, color, and finish. They come in a wide array of styles, from sleek dress belts to robust casual options, and are a staple in most men's wardrobes.
